The word "moderniser" refers to a person or thing that updates or brings something into the present era. There are multiple synonyms for moderniser including renovator, updater, reformer, innovator, transformer, and revamp-er. Renovator suggests changing something to make it new again, while updater indicates adjusting something to follow current trends. Reformer implies making significant structural changes to an outdated system. Innovator suggests introducing new ideas and concepts to promote growth. Transformer indicates making drastic improvements to something to create a new version. Revamp-er implies making small changes to refresh something that is out of date. All these synonyms illustrate the act of modernizing, making something more contemporary, and keeping it relevant in today's society.
